21m Scorpian Class Longliner |
Length on deck & overall 21.5m
Beam 6.2m
Draught laden 2.7m
Fuel 18,700 litres
Fresh Water 5,000 litres
Brine Tanks midships 20,000 litres
Brine tanks aft 7,000 litres
Iceroom 10 tone capacity
Engine suggestion 400 hp for 11.5 knots laden
Propeller 52 inch four blade
This is a true rough water vessel able to set out and stay out safely in pretty bad weather. Construction is 6mm th steel hull with 4-5mm th marine aluminium (marine aluminum) deckhouse. The bow sections are very deep and steep and these vessels can be driven into steep seas at full speed without pounding, even when the bow is driven through into open air.
